Venturing across international borders for educational opportunities is a courageous step for many Pakistani students. While these endeavors promise growth, they also present unique challenges that demand careful navigation. One pressing hurdle is the environmental transition to a new way of life. Students often find discrepancies in social norms, interaction patterns, and even daily routines, which can lead to feelings of isolation. Moreover, financial burdens can pose a serious obstacle. The price of education, living expenses, and unexpected situations can create great stress.

Regardless of these obstacles, Pakistani students abroad demonstrate remarkable resilience and resourcefulness. They actively endeavor to integrate with their new surroundings, building connections with peers, and adopting the opportunities that come with studying abroad.

Unlocking Success: Study Abroad Tips for Pakistani Students

Embarking on a study abroad journey holds an incredible opportunity for Pakistani students to expand their horizons. However, navigating this experience can be complex. To guarantee a rewarding experience, consider these valuable tips:

* **Research Extensively:** Thoroughly investigate various destinations that suit your academic goals.

* **Financial Planning:** Formulate a detailed financial blueprint that factors tuition fees, living expenses, and other additional {charges|.

* **Visa & Immigration:** Secure the necessary visas and immigration permits well in advance. Contact relevant embassies or representatives.

* **Cultural Adaptation:** Adapt to the local culture with an open mind and consideration. Engage in cultural events.

* **Academic Preparation:** Ensure your academic records are acceptable by the host institution. Refresh on relevant courses.
